IDLE MODE 

When programmed this option allows the user to engage the system to take over the vehicle while it is 
already running. This option will keep the vehicle running for the programmed run time or until shut down 
by remote control. 
To activate Idle Mode you must do the following: 

1.  Select Mode 1, Function 2, and Option 2 for gasoline engines. 
2.  With vehicle running press Lock, or Start button on the transmitter until the parking lights come on. 
3.  Remove the key and exit the vehicle. 
4.  Vehicle will stay running for the entire programmed run time. 

COLD WEATHER MODE 

Your Nordic Start can be set in Cold Weather Mode. When programmed, it will start and run your engine 
every 2 hours for 4-minute intervals (gas engines) or 20-minute intervals (diesel engines), during a period 
of 24 hours. 
To program Cold Weather Mode, press and hold the 

START

 button for approx. 5 seconds until the parking 

lights flash 3 times. 
To exit Cold Weather Mode, do any of the following: 

x

Open the hood 

x

Start the vehicle by remote 

x

Turn the ignition ON 

x

Press and hold the 

START

button for approximately 5 seconds. 

NOTE

: By pressing the brake, parking lights will flash once to let you know that your are in Cold Weather 

Mode. You must program Cold Weather Mode each time you want to use it 

PANIC MODE 

In a panic situation, you can activate the panic mode that disables the valet mode, shuts down the engine, 
unlocks the doors, arms the starter kill and sounds the siren for 1 minute. You can activate the panic mode 
by 

pressing the Lock button for approximately 4 seconds

 until the siren goes ON and the parking lights 

flash.

TEMPORARY CHIRP DELETE 

If you want to 

avoid the siren chirps 

in a quiet neighborhood when arming or disarming the system, 

press

TRUNK Button 

until you see a parking lights flash. Then 

Within 3 seconds, press the Lock or Unlock 

button to arm or disarm the vehicle without generating the siren chirps. Note that your installer could 
program the Chirp disable feature, so that you could disable the chirps permanently. 
Note that chirps will still occur when arming and a zone is unprotected or when disarming and an entry was 
attempted. 

REMOTE START 

Whether the system is armed or not, you can start the vehicle by remote.  In order to do so, you must ensure 
that the hood is closed, the key is not in the ignition and that the brakes aren't pressed. 

Press and hold 

the 

Start button 

for about a second until the parking lights come on to inform you that the unit has recognized 

your remote. Once the lights come on, release the button on the remote. Your vehicle will now start. 

NOTE:

 Do not continue to press the remote once the parking lights activate. Pressing the remote 

Continuously for 4 seconds will activate the "Cold Weather" mode and will not start the engine. 

If the car doesn't start, the unit will shut off, wait a few seconds, then try to start the engine again. The unit 
will try to start the engine a total of two, three or four times (programmable) before giving up. When the 
engine starts, the parking lights will stay on for the run time duration of 4, 15 or 25 minutes 
programmable). If the engine stalls, the unit will try to start the engine again (maximum of 2, 3 or 4 
attempts).
